Theodore Gerardus Maria Lenssen (born May 17, 1952) is a former Dutch-Canadian ice hockey goaltender.
Lenssen played for the Netherlands men's national ice hockey team at the 1980 Winter Olympics in Lake Placid,[1] and the following year he competed for the Netherlands at the 1981 World Ice Hockey Championships.
